Top 5 Anime Games Performance in Slovenia Q1 2024
In Q1 2024, the top 5 anime games in Slovenia showed varied performance in weekly revenue, downloads, and active users. Detailed insights reveal significant trends.
In Q1 2024, the top 5 anime game applications on a unified platform in Slovenia exhibited diverse performance patterns. Data from Sensor Tower provides a comprehensive look at weekly revenue, downloads, and active user trends for these popular titles.
DRAGON BALL Z DOKKAN BATTLE experienced fluctuating weekly revenue, peaking at approximately $855 in mid-March. Weekly downloads varied, reaching a high of 30 in late January, while weekly active users hovered around 300-350, peaking at 361 in mid-February.
DRAGON BALL LEGENDS saw a peak weekly revenue of $1.3K at the start of January, followed by a decline, stabilizing around $140-$270. Weekly downloads were consistent, averaging around 30-40, with active users ranging from 520 to 595.
The Seven Deadly Sins displayed lower weekly revenue, fluctuating between $48 and $326, with notable peaks in early January and mid-March. Downloads were minimal, with occasional spikes, while active users remained steady around 170-190.
Yu-Gi-Oh! Duel Links showed a consistent performance in weekly revenue, peaking at $233 in early February. Downloads spiked mid-February, reaching 137, and active users ranged from 500 to 876, peaking in mid-February.
Black Clover M had steady weekly revenue, peaking at $298 in early January. Downloads varied, with a notable peak of 44 in mid-February, and active users consistently ranged from 314 to 394, peaking in mid-February.
